PROPERTY
This three bedroom, end-terraced property is situated in the Pulteneytown area of Wick, within walking distance to all local amenities and The Pulteney Centre. The accommodation comprises, large lounge, kitchen, three bedrooms and shower room, benefiting from mains gas central heating and uPVC double glazing throughout. Entering the property into the hallway with two storage cupboards, following through into the bright double aspect lounge with space for dining table and chairs. Continuing into the kitchen with beech effect wall and base mounted units and half glazed door leading to the rear garden. Located on the first floor are three bedrooms and shower room. The modern shower room is partially wet walled with a mains powered shower. Externally the rear garden is mainly laid to grass with mature shrubbery boarders. There is a green house and single garage with pedestrian door. This property would suit a first time buyer or the buy to let market.
